Our practice helps patients manage a wide variety of pain conditions that can affect different parts of the body. We commonly treat back pain, including lower back pain and neck pain, which are among the most prevalent chronic pain issues. We also provide care for patients with arthritis-related pain in various joints, helping to reduce inflammation and improve mobility. Our team has experience managing neuropathic pain conditions such as diabetic neuropathy and post-herpetic neuralgia, which can cause burning, tingling, or shooting sensations. We treat patients with complex regional pain syndrome, a condition that can cause severe pain and changes in skin temperature and color. Our practice also helps individuals with fibromyalgia, a chronic condition characterized by widespread pain and fatigue. We provide care for patients recovering from surgery or injury who are experiencing persistent pain beyond the typical healing period. Additionally, we treat headache disorders, including migraines and tension headaches, which can significantly impact daily functioning. Our team is equipped to handle various other chronic pain conditions, always taking the time to understand each patient's specific situation and develop appropriate treatment strategies.

Your first visit to Thrive Pain Management is designed to be a comprehensive and comfortable experience where we begin to understand your pain and develop a path forward. When you arrive, you'll be greeted by our friendly staff who will help you complete any necessary paperwork and insurance information. Your initial appointment typically lasts about an hour, giving us ample time to conduct a thorough evaluation. During this visit, your healthcare provider will review your medical history, discuss your current pain symptoms, and perform a physical examination. We encourage you to bring any relevant medical records, imaging studies, or previous treatment information that might help us better understand your condition. Your provider will ask detailed questions about your pain, including when it started, what makes it better or worse, and how it affects your daily life. This comprehensive assessment allows us to develop an initial understanding of your situation and begin creating a personalized treatment plan. We'll also discuss your goals for pain management and answer any questions you might have about the process.
